James Roy Martin, age 94, of Zionville, NC, went home to be with his Lord on Sunday, May 24, 2015 at Watauga Medical Center. He was born on September 14, 1920 in Johnson County, Trade, TN to the late Thomas Alexander Martin and Nancy Elizabeth Wallace Martin. In addition to his parents, James Roy was preceded in death by sisters: Eula Laird, Ola Barney, Ella Wilson and Rosa Leach; brother, Luther Martin and great-granddaughter, Madison Carolista Ayers. James Roy was a United States Air Force Veteran having served in World War II. He served as Postmaster for 23 years at the Zionville, NC Post Office. He was a member of the Taylorsville Masonic Lodge #243 F&AM for over 50 years. James Roy was a member of Zionville Baptist Church and served as Deacon and Church Clerk for many years.
